Main Features and Details
When evaluating sports betting sites, there are several important components to consider. Firstly, look for sites that display their licensing information prominently, as this indicates transparency and accountability. Secondly, examine the security protocols in place, such as SSL encryption, which safeguards your data during transactions. Thirdly, consider the variety of betting options available; a reputable site should offer a wide range of sports and betting markets. Additionally, check for responsible gambling features, which demonstrate the site’s commitment to promoting safe gambling practices. Lastly, customer support is crucial; ensure that the site provides accessible and responsive support channels to assist you with any queries or issues.

Additional Insights
When navigating the world of sports betting, there are several additional insights to keep in mind. For instance, always read the terms and conditions of any betting site before signing up. This will help you understand the rules regarding bonuses, withdrawals, and other essential aspects of the platform. Moreover, consider utilizing independent review sites to gauge the experiences of other users. Expert tips include starting with smaller bets to familiarize yourself with the site and gradually increasing your stakes as you gain confidence. Lastly, stay informed about changes in regulations and licensing requirements in Canada, as these can impact your betting experience.
